On Wed, Nov 07, 2018 at 11:34:37PM +0100, Milian Wolff wrote:
> The iregs output was missing the newline at end as well as the leading
> ABI output. This made it hard to compare the iregs and uregs values.
> Instead, use a single function to output the register values and use
> it for both, iregs and uregs, to ensure the output is consistent.
